Netflix & Silverlight error
 
I am a Linux Mint 14 using Netflix quite successfully until MS decided to update Silverlight. Now the screen locks on a download page, with no way around it.
It's pointless attempting the download as it's an .exe and will screw up my machine.
Does anyone have a suggestion, please?

Turns out it's linked to Firefox.
Eric Hoover gave the answer.
In the terminal rm -Rf ~/.wine-browser will delete this file, restart Netflix and it automatically loads the correction.
